ABSTRACT
The purpose of this research is to determine the impact of the firm size and profitability on the level of tax aggressiveness using the mediation of earnings management in the banking sector in Indonesia. The research is prompted by concerns about the rising levels of aggressive tax practices and the significance of financial governance for transparency and sustainable economic development. Using agency theory and legitimacy theory as theoretical frameworks, this study analyzes the effects of firm characteristics on tax behavior through managerial discretion in financial reporting. Quantitative research design was used with secondary data obtained from the banking firms listed on Indonesia Stock Exchange (IDX) from 2019 to 2023. The final sample was 169 firm-year observations which were analyzed using PLS-SEM. As a result, it can be concluded that profitability positively impacts both earnings management and tax aggressiveness. In turn, earnings management significantly affects tax aggressiveness and serves as a mediator between firm characteristics and tax behavior. Firm size, in turn, does not affect the level of tax aggressiveness, but it significantly impacts it indirectly through earnings management. The findings of the study help to add to the literature in the areas of tax aggressiveness, earnings management, and corporate governance. The findings of the study also have some practical implications for the regulation and policymaking authorities and financial institutions for developing robust governance systems and avoiding tax aggressiveness strategies.
